The Joint Direct Attack Munition (JDAM) is a guidance kit that converts unguided bombs, or "dumb bombs", into all-weather precision-guided munitions (PGMs). JDAM-equipped bombs are guided by an integrated inertial guidance system coupled to a Global Positioning System (GPS) receiver, giving them a published range of up to 15 nautical miles (28 km).

The U.S. Navy has abandoned the GBU-35(V)1/B nomenclature, and is now referring to all its 1000 lb class JDAMs as GBU-32(V)2/B, regardless of warhead. This is in line with nomenclature usage for 2000 lb (GBU-31(V)/B) and 500 lb (GBU-38/B) JDAMs .

JDAM is a guided air-to-surface weapon that uses either the 2,000-pound BLU-109/MK 84, the 1,000-pound BLU-110/MK 83 or the 500-pound BLU-111/MK 82 warhead as the payload. JDAM enables employment of accurate air-to-surface weapons against high priority fixed and relocatable targets from fighter and bomber aircraft.

Oct 4, 2021 · LJDAM (GBU-54) is a 500-pound dual-mode weapon that couples the GPS/INS precision of the JDAM and laser-designated accuracy of a laser-guided bomb into a single weapon.

The GBU-35 bomb uses a BLU-110 penetrator to destroy bunkers and hardened targets. Boeing delivered the 100,000th JDAM tail kit on December 2, 2004, to the US military since production started in 1998.
